Commercial Building Demolition in Sacramento, CA
Commercial building demolition services involve the safe removal and teardown of existing structures, including office buildings, retail spaces, warehouses, and other large-scale properties. These projects typically require careful planning to manage debris, adhere to local regulations, and minimize disruption to surrounding areas. Property owners often seek these services when preparing a site for new construction, renovating a property, or clearing space for development. Understanding the scope of demolition, including the types of materials involved and any necessary permits, is essential before requesting a service.
Homeowners and property owners should consider factors such as the size and complexity of the building, potential environmental concerns, and access to the site when exploring demolition options. It’s important to clarify whether the project involves partial or full demolition, as well as any salvage or recycling preferences. Proper planning and communication help ensure the process aligns with project goals and local requirements, making the transition to new development smooth and efficient.

Commercial Building Demolition Questions
What types of commercial buildings can be demolished? Demolition services typically handle a variety of structures including warehouses, retail stores, office buildings, and industrial facilities.
What should property owners consider before demolition? It's important to assess site access, utility disconnections, and any permits or approvals required for the project.
Are there different demolition methods for commercial projects? Yes, methods such as mechanical, selective, or implosion may be used depending on the building type and site conditions.
What happens to debris after demolition? Debris is usually cleared from the site and may be recycled or disposed of according to local regulations.
